#14093d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14093d is composed of 7.8% red, 3.5%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 85.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 252.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 13.7%. #14093d color hex could be obtained by blending #28127a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#14093d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010a is the darkest color, while #f9f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#14093d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222125 is the less saturated color, while #0f0145 is the most saturated one.
